Senior Software Engineer - Engineering Workflow and CI

4 days, 15 hours ago
Full-time
Senior
Software Development
Mozilla

Mozilla

Mozilla, the maker of Firefox, is a non-profit organization ensuring an open, safe, and accessible internet for all users worldwide.

Internet Software & Services
251-1K
Founded 2005
$2M raised

Description

  • Improve Firefox development workflows to reduce time spent testing and debugging test failures.
  • Increase integration and automation across development workflows.
  • Work with a geographically distributed development team.
  • Mentor team members and receive mentorship from more senior engineers.
  • Collaborate with other teams by providing code review and technical direction.
  • Analyze workflow data, build dashboards, and identify trends in Firefox development processes.

Requirements

  • Proven Python skills, including building services.
  • Front-end development experience, including JavaScript proficiency.
  • Experience with Python frameworks such as FastAPI, Flask, or Django.
  • Experience with cloud services such as GCP or AWS and REST APIs.
  • Solid understanding of databases and SQL.
  • Experience with CI/CD systems such as GitHub Actions or CircleCI and test harnesses.
  • Comfortable working cross-platform and familiar with at least 2 of Windows, Linux, Mac, or Android.
  • A passion for enhancing developer productivity.
  • Commitment to Mozilla values: welcoming differences, being relationship-minded, practicing responsible participation, and having grit.
  • Preferred: deep understanding of version control systems.
  • Preferred: experience with containerization and continuous delivery/deployment, particularly Docker.
  • Preferred: experience with CI of large-scale projects.
  • Preferred: comfort with data analysis.

Benefits

  • Performance-based bonus plans for eligible employees.
  • Rich medical, dental, and vision coverage.
  • Generous retirement contributions with 100% immediate vesting.
  • Quarterly all-company wellness days.
  • Country-specific holidays plus a day off for your birthday.
  • One-time home office stipend.
  • Annual professional development budget.
  • Quarterly well-being stipend.
  • Considerable paid parental leave.
  • Employee referral bonus program.
  • Additional benefits such as life/AD&D, disability, and EAP, depending on country.
  • Remote work in the Netherlands with a salary range of €66,000 to €88,000 EUR.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Software Engineer, Fullstack UI (SIE)

Anduril Industries 1K-5K Aerospace & Defense

Anduril Industries is hiring a Full-stack UI Developer to build the user-facing layer of its Software Integration Environment platform, enabling teams and customers to manage complex cloud infrastructure and deployment workflows for defense software operations.

AWS Azure CI/CD CircleCI Design Systems Go gRPC JavaScript Kubernetes Microservices Python React TypeScript UX Design
14 minutes ago

Senior Software Engineer

Unity 5K-10K Internet Software & Services

Unity is seeking a Senior Software Engineer to lead the design and implementation of a business-critical data platform that turns complex requirements into reliable solutions for teams and customers across its global product ecosystem.

Flink JIRA Kafka
26 minutes ago

Senior Microsoft AI Developer

Devsu 51-250 Internet Software & Services

Devsu is hiring a Senior Microsoft AI Developer to design and deliver Generative AI solutions using Microsoft and Azure technologies for customized business and client applications.

Agile Azure CI/CD Docker Generative AI GitHub Kubernetes Microservices .NET Python Scrum
57 minutes ago

Senior OpenEdge Engineer

Resilient Co 11-50 Professional Services

Senior OpenEdge Engineer at a remote engineering contractor role maintaining and improving a critical legacy Progress OpenEdge application for business operations.

Agile Angular AWS C# CI/CD JavaScript Python SQL TypeScript
1 hour, 30 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ers